GENERAL RULES
- All ads shall be strictly descriptive and confined to the buying,
selling, or trading of horological items only.
- All ads must contain the member’s name.
- All ads MUST be PAID IN ADVANCE.
- Ads shall not contain any member’s picture or picture of member’s
place of business, and must not encourage the scrapping of timepieces.
- If an advertised item is not available at Mart issue due date, the
ad must state when it will be available.
- Unless other arrangements are made at the time of sale, advertisers
must provide an unconditional return privilege for five (5) business
days after receipt of merchandise. Buyer must notify seller and
immediately return merchandise in as-received condition, paying return
postage and insurance if necessary.
- No hand-lettered display ads will be accepted.
- Advertisements will be accepted from active members only.
- NAWCC Regional ads must include the following disclaimer: “The
NAWCC, its officers and members and the ‘name of regional’ are not
responsible for any loss, injury, or tort during this meeting.”
SUBMITTING DISPLAY ADS
We accept Microsoft Word, Microsoft Publisher, Adobe Illustrator, Quark
XPress, or CorelDraw files. Send separate images if they are not embedded in
the layout files. Send unusual fonts if from a PC platform. PDF files are
acceptable if fonts and images are embedded in the PDF file. We accept ads
on 1.44 MB diskettes, CDs, or by e-mail (see instructions below).
1. If the ad is text only—Please send Microsoft Word (.doc, or .rft),
Adobe Illustrator (.ai or .eps), CorelDraw (.cdr), or Quark XPress (.qxd)
files.
2. If the ad is text with photography—The text should be laid out
using one of the above programs. Photographs may be scanned at 300 dpi
actual size and placed in the ad. The scanned image file should be sent
along with the document file. We prefer .jpg or .tif file formats. If you do
not scan in your photograph the layout should indicate where to place the
photo and the photograph should be sent in separately. Do not convert the
photograph to a halftone prior to sending it to us.
3. If the ad is text with black line art—The text should be laid
out using one of the above programs (in item 1). Line art can be scanned at
1000 dpi and imported into your text file or sent to us as hardcopy and we
will place it within your file. The hardcopy of the line art should be at
least 600 dpi laser quality.
All files should be sent in with a laser printout and a list of the fonts
used. All imported or linked image files should be sent. We use the PC
platform. We can work with MAC files but fonts may be substituted. We cannot
accept output from digital cameras unless the resolution is equal to 300 dpi
at actual print size. When submitting files via e-mail, a hardcopy of your
file submissions, sent via USPS or fax (717-684-0878) , is very helpful to
ensure accuracy.
If you are unable to submit a file in the above graphics formats, the
following is acceptable:
Laser printouts incorporating line art with text. The printout must have
a resolution of at least 300 dpi, preferable 600 dpi. Hardcopy of scanned
photographs is not acceptable if output is from a laser printer. If you
incorporate photographs in your camera-ready submission please mark
placement of photographs on the hardcopy and send the photographs
separately.
